HOSP EL is one of the average-sized elementary schools in FRISCO, Texas, overseen by FRISCO ISD, with 666 students on its rolls from grades pre-K through 5. Compared to the state average of about 519 students per school, that is 28% larger than typical.
FRISCO ISD comprises 76 schools with combined enrollment of 65,289 students; HOSP EL is among them.
For racial and ethnic makeup, HOSP EL reports that 52% of students identify as Asian, with the remaining enrollment distributed across several groups. The remainder reads as 21% White, 11% Hispanic, 9% Black, 6% multiracial. That is noticeably more Asian than the county at large, where the share is closer to 11%.
In terms of school funding signals, HOSP EL reports 42 full-time-equivalent teachers, putting the student-to-teacher ratio at about 16.0:1. Statewide, the average ratio sits near 15.1:1, putting HOSP EL higher than the state norm the norm. Roughly 12% of students at HOSP EL q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, often used as a Title I proxy. That share is lower than Denton County's rate of about 35%.
With demographic context factored in, HOSP EL tracks the demographic baseline. The model predicts 68.8% given the school's FRL share; actual proficiency is 68.0%.
In the broader community, the surrounding county (Denton County) shows that median household earnings sit near $111,498, roughly 49% of adults have completed at least a four-year degree,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 4%. In all, Denton County runs 267 public schools (combined enrollment of about 175,222 students), of which HOSP EL is one.
Nearest neighbor: BLEDSOE EL, around 0.9 miles off. Within five miles, there are 8 other public schools. Ranking that nearby cluster on reported proficiency puts HOSP EL at 5th of 9; the average score across the group is 66.6%.
HOSP EL operates from a bedroom-community location.
Looking at the recent track record. Over the past 7-year window, the student count fell 10%: 743 students in 2018 compared to 666 in 2025. The White share of enrollment edged down from 33% to 21% over that span. The student-to-teacher ratio fell from 18.0:1 in 2018 to 16.0:1 today.
